Transaction 0688d68baa319c6de497b04637691c26ff6086522f33f0fd6a91db687afd751e
1 Input
1 Output
-
0688d68baa319c6de497b04637691c26ff6086522f33f0fd6a91db687afd751e:0
- value
- 414720392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2beed61c6e32afcd9236dbbb92d4b0dbda7d430 OP_EQUAL
- address
- 3PpYApsfrw6RAh5eVdXe9sGLACrXatZLCy